Alan Shadrake

Alan Shadrake is a renowned veteran investigative journalist and author whose fifty-year career has taken him around the world.

His first major book The Yellow Pimpernels told of escape stories across the Berlin Wall and was the subject of a BBC documentary. Subsequent publications have delved into a variety of subjects including an exposé of life in a Soviet gulag, the story of the boy poisoner Graham Young and, with Linda Lee, The Life and Tragic Death of Bruce Lee.

Alan’s appetite for unearthing the facts and presenting unpalatable truths remains undiminished. His new book Once a Jolly Hangman: True Stories from Singapore’s Death Row was published in Australia and the UK in 2011 by Murdoch Books.
